Abstract
Sepsis is thought to affect over 30 million individuals all over the world annually, and puts at risk of death some six million of these people. The incidence of sepsis throughout the world had been reported to be 22 to 240 cases per 100,000 persons using the old sepsis definition. In February 2016, the Sepsis-3 definitions drastically changed the paradigm for sepsis. This 2020 Clinical Practice Guideline (CPG) adopted the new definitions and the latest evidence on sepsis and septic shock to (1) establish the definition and clinical criteria to be used in the Philippines, (2) present evidence-based recommendations with regard to screening, diagnosis, treatment, and prognostication of sepsis and septic shock in immunocompetent adults, and (3) aimed to reduce practice variability among healthcare practitioners and improve clinical outcomes in patients with sepsis and septic shock. The preparation of the guideline was spearheaded by the Steering Committee who selected the members of the multidisciplinary Technical Working Group (TWG) and the Consensus Panel. The TWG, composed of experts across various fields and specialties, conducted a comprehensive review of evidence relevant to each guideline question. The Consensus Panel consisted of different stakeholders who voted for the recommendations. The GRADE (Grades of Recommendation, Assessment, Development and Evaluation) Approach was used to determine the quality of evidence and guide the strength of recommendations. Publication of this CPG is part of the dissemination process, which will be followed later on by monitoring and updating.
